Topic
======
An introduction to GNU/Linux and Free Software for embedded systems
-------------------------------------------------------------------
The GNU/Linux operating system and associated Free Software tools are
becoming a powerful force in the embedded systems market. The highly
portable architecture of the Linux kernel, combined with free
availability of source code as well support of a large number of
high-quality tools like the GNU tool-chain makes it easy for embedded
systems vendors to build a rich software environment for their
products at relatively low cost. Our seminar will provide a platform
for software/hardware engineers to acquire some of the basic skills
required to make the transition from proprietary/closed source
operating systems to the dynamic world of GNU/Linux and Free Software.
